
Bangladesh Jails Nobel Peace Prize Winner To Six Months In Prison
LAGOS JANUARY 3RD (NEWSRANGERS)-A Dhaka court sentenced Muhammad Yunus — who won the Nobel Peace Prize for pioneering microloans to some of Bangladesh’s poorest — to 6 months in jail for labor law violations.
